Denville Police Make Multiple Arrests
On September 30, 2024, the Denville Police stopped a vehicle on Diamond Spring Road due to erratic driving. The driver, Valla Pishvazadeh, was arrested for driving while intoxicated and taken to police headquarters for processing. He was later released to a friend, pending a court date.That same day, police responded to a shoplifting report at CVS Pharmacy on East Main Street. The suspect, Taralyn Young, was arrested after being identified by officers. She was processed at headquarters and released, awaiting a mandatory court appearance. Crash kills 2 in Linden, NJ. It’s the 2nd fatal accident on same stretch of Route 1 this week.
Two men lost their lives in an overnight crash on Route 1 in Linden this weekend, just over a day after another fatal crash on the same stretch. Officers responded to a crash at 3 a.m Saturday to discover a sedan had been traveling northbound when it struck a tractor trailer that was making a left turn onto South Stiles Street from a southbound lane, Linden police said in a statement.
